Transaction d1e575c42590e21ea590af17a256f0c5f3107b9983054551b738d39d277c6d86
1 Input
1 Output
-
d1e575c42590e21ea590af17a256f0c5f3107b9983054551b738d39d277c6d86:0
- value
- 1015069
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f59eaab4de744fb40cc071e0641769ced15e0eb OP_EQUAL
- address
- 34Ynb1aFCo4fBY5JCWkMfaiLNMvKTRsQyi